Young Africa Works is an initiative funded by Mastercard  Foundation. Our (CICan) specific project is Young Africa Works – Kenya: Youth Employability through TVET. It’s largely a partner-driven project where we mobilize the resources of our Canadian college partners, to partner with Kenyan TVET institutions to build capacity in those institutions to deliver market-relevant, industry-responsive, gender sensitive TVET programs.

  • Young Africa Works-Kenya: Youth Employability through TVET Program (Young Africa Works in Kenya-TVET): key component of the Mastercard Foundation new strategy: Young Africa Works.
  • Will strengthen the quality of Technical and Vocational Education and Training (TVET) institutions and systems in Kenya.
  • 5-year program (2020-2025) implemented through a partnership between CICan and Mastercard Foundation and in close collaboration with the Ministry of Education, relevant Government of Kenya agencies, and the private sector.
  • Partner-driven participatory approach;
  • Develop Centres of Excellence (COEs) as model institutions;
  • Increase participation of young Kenyans, particularly women, in market-relevant skills training programs to ultimately increase the number of youth in dignified and fulfilling work in the Big Four and digital sectors.

Implementing Partners

MoE, KNQA, CDACC, TVETA, KICD, We have mobilized the resources of 28 Canadian Colleges/Polytechnics and are partnering with 26 Kenyan TVET institutions.

Sectors you work in

• Mostly Agriculture (agriprocessing, farming, agribusiness), Construction (housing, commercial, industrial), Aquaculture (ie fish processing , fish farming), Manufacturing, Hospitality/Tourism. We even have course/program development in Gemology (Taita Teveta)
• Our programs are congruent with the Big Four Agenda
